What You Will Do
As Activities Lead, you will take the lead in planning, coordinating and delivering a wide range of activities that support residents’ emotional, social, and physical wellbeing. You will design both group and one-to-one programmes based on residents’ individual interests, preferences, and care needs. Working closely with the Home Manager and wider team, you will help create an inclusive, fun and stimulating environment where residents feel empowered and engaged.
You will promote positive social interaction, encourage participation in meaningful pastimes, and ensure residents have opportunities to continue hobbies or explore new ones. You will also keep accurate records of each activity, ensuring we meet residents’ needs and preferences consistently.
